Output 70709d8b5593cda1a4a398a2d2356d42e31bfb3b7741c94de73c259245ddfe1e:1

value
311206
script pubkey
OP_0 OP_PUSHBYTES_20 7fa15d7f7fcd7adef1556ff45754ead8e75b9352
address
bc1q07s46lmle4adau24dl69w482mrn4hy6ju84eue
transaction
70709d8b5593cda1a4a398a2d2356d42e31bfb3b7741c94de73c259245ddfe1e
confirmations
76664
spent
true